Exercise and Weight Loss

To reduce male gynecomastia, you should incorporate exercise and weight loss into your routine. Engaging in regular exercise routines and following effective weight loss programs can help alleviate the symptoms of gynecomastia and reduce the excess breast tissue.

Exercise routines that target the chest area can be particularly beneficial. Exercises such as chest presses, push-ups, and dumbbell flyes can help strengthen the chest muscles and reduce the appearance of breast tissue. Additionally, incorporating cardiovascular exercises like running, cycling, or swimming into your routine can aid in overall weight loss, which can further reduce gynecomastia.

When it comes to weight loss programs, it is important to focus on creating a caloric deficit. This means consuming fewer calories than you burn in a day. A combination of a healthy, balanced diet and regular exercise can help achieve this deficit and lead to gradual weight loss. It is important to remember that crash diets or extreme exercise regimens can be detrimental to your overall health and may not provide sustainable results.

Can Gynecomastia Be Completely Cured Through Exercise and Weight Loss Alone?

Yes, exercise and weight loss can help reduce gynecomastia, but it may not completely cure it. While these natural remedies can be effective in decreasing the size of the breasts, they may not eliminate the underlying hormonal imbalance causing gynecomastia. In some cases, surgical intervention may be needed for complete removal of excess breast tissue. It is important to consult with a healthcare professional to determine the best treatment options for your specific situation.
